### 69A Prohibition on publishing preliminary proceedings

> > (1) Unless otherwise permitted by a magistrate or judge, a person must not publish –
> >
> > > > (a) information given or produced in evidence in preliminary proceedings; or
> > >
> > > > (b) an account of the preliminary proceedings; or
> > >
> > > > (c) any information relating to preliminary proceedings.
> >
> > Penalty: Fine not exceeding 500 penalty units or imprisonment for a term not exceeding 24 months, or both.
>
> > (2) [Subsection (1)](#GS69A@Gs1@EN) does not apply to the publication of information, or an account, if –
> >
> > > > (a) the prosecutor, or the defendant, publishes the information or account to another person and the publication to that person is necessary for the prosecutor or defendant to effectively conduct his or her case in relation to the prosecution of the offence to which the preliminary proceedings relate; or
> > >
> > > > (b) the prosecutor publishes the information or account to another person and the publication to that person is necessary in respect of any other criminal proceedings where such matters may be lawfully disclosed.
>
> > (3) [Subsection (1)](#GS69A@Gs1@EN) prevails over an inconsistent provision in any other Act, unless the other Act specifically provides otherwise.
